The Bruce Porter Memorial Music Series for 2012-2013
Founded last year by members of South Congregational Church, Granby’s new classical music series is devoted to honoring the life and work of Bruce Porter, a Granby native, whose contributions as organist, choir director and music director at South Church included hosting classical music recitals at the church. The Bruce Porter Memorial Music Series is dedicated to enriching our community by providing the opportunity for fine musicians to share their gifts with audiences in the Farmington Valley.

The Bruce Porter Memorial Music Series will begin its second concert season on Sunday, November 4, at 4:00 pm, at South Congregational Church, with a performance of masterworks for solo piano by Frederic Chopin and Franz Liszt played by virtuoso pianist Luis de Moura Castro.

Native of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, where he received his formal education studying with a pupil of one of Liszt's students, Luiz de Moura Castro furthered his education at the Liszt Academy of Music, Budapest. Currently on the faculty of the Hartt School, University of Hartford, he also maintains an active teaching and concert schedule in Rio de Janiero and Barcelona where he is on the faculty of the Conservatori Superior del Liceu as a professor of graduate studies.
Over 200 of Mr. de Moura Castro’s alumni from Hartt hold positions as teachers in colleges, conservatories and universities worldwide or have a private teaching studio. Just this year one alumni won an international competition in harpsichord, another is recording the first book of the Bach Well-Tempered Clavier and Hartt doctoral student Miguel Campinho (who has performed for this series) who spent this past summer in Portugal recording piano works by Portuguese composers.
Luiz has over 45 CDs including 8 of works by Liszt, 8 of Villa-Lobos and another 6 of South American composers. In addition he has recorded the 5 Beethoven Concerti and the Opus Omnia of Argentine composer Alberto Ginastera.
